Hanoi (VNA) – Deputy Minister of Transport Le AnhTuan has sent a document to relevant authorities on a temporary suspension of flightsbetween Ho Chi Minh City and the central province of Quang Binh’s Dong Hoi citystarting from June 23.

The decision was made at the request of the Quang BinhPeople’s Committee in a bid to curb the spread of COVID-19.

The suspension will remain valid until further notice.

Earlier this month, the ministry also temporarily suspended flights between Ho Chi Minh City’s Tan Son Nhat airport and the Cat Bi, Van Don and Pleiku airports in HaiPhong, Quang Ninh, and Gia Lai following requests from the three localities.

Vietnam logged 127 new COVID-19 cases, including 126domestic ones, from 6am to noon on June 24, according to the Ministry ofHealth.

HCM city, now under social distancing, is among thecountry’s current largest COVID-19 hotspots. The health ministry announcedthat cases in the city were infected with the highly contagious Indian B.1617.2variant, also known as the Delta one./.
